深入理解数据结构与算法:顺序表的高效实现
在计算机科学中,数据结构与算法是构建程序的基石之一。本文将深入探讨顺序表的实现,着重介绍其在增、删、改、查等操作中的高效方法。顺序表是一种基本的线性结构,通过数组实现,具有简单、直观的特点。在实际编程中,对顺序表的熟练运用对于程序性能的优化至关重要。
关键词:数据结构, 算法, 顺序表, 增删改查, 线性结构
首先,我们来看顺序表的插入操作。插入元素时,需要考虑元素的位置和顺序表当前的长度。通过巧妙的算法,我们可以实现在顺序表中高效地插入元素,使得整个表保持有序。这在一些需要维护有序数据的场景中尤为重要。
接着,我们讨论顺序表的删除操作。删除元素时,同样需要考虑元素的位置和表的长度。通过巧妙的算法,我们可以在保持表的完整性的同时高效地删除元素,提高程序的运行效率。
随后,我们深入研究顺序表的修改操作。修改操作通常包括替换和更新元素的值。通过巧妙的算法,我们可以实现在顺序表中快速、准确地修改元素,以满足程序的需求。
最后,我们将重点放在顺序表的查询操作上。查询是程序中常见的操作之一,也是对于顺序表进行优化的关键点。通过巧妙的算法,我们可以在顺序表中实现快速查找元素,提高程序的响应速度。
通过对顺序表增删改查操作的深入探讨,我们可以更好地理解数据结构与算法的精髓,为程序的设计和优化提供有力支持。
下载地址
用户评论